Banksy uses Steve Jobs to highlight Refugee Crisis

“Banksy has revealed a new artwork, sprayed on a wall in the Calais refugee camp called “the  Jungle,” intended to address negative attitudes towards the thousands of people living there. […] In a rare state accompanyting the work, Banksy said:“We’re often led to believe migration is a drain on the country’s resources, but Steve Jobs was the son of a Syrian migrant,” read the statement. “Apple is the world’s most profitable company, it pays over $7 billion a year in taxes – and it only exists because they allowed in a young man from Homs.”
